Danish Viborg won the first match of Champions league final against KRIM MERCATOR in Ljubljana.Krim started with great defence and effective attack (5:1), but danish team - especially with tough defence - caught a balance.
After the break boath teams were changing themselves in the lead, well in the end, Viborg won with two goals of difference.
Despite Krim's defeat, Slovenian team steel has all chances to win third european title. It's not over, until is over ...
KRIM MERCATOR : Viborg 22:24 (12:11)
Ljubljana - Tivoli Arena, spectators 4.100, referees Arnaldsson and Vidarsson (Island).
KRIM MERCATOR: Cerar, Derepasko 7 (6), Yatsenko 4, Vergelyuk 3, Freser, Marincek, Bodnieva 3, Dinu, Oder 1, Kurent, Argenti, Siukalo 3, Irman, Dajcman 1 (1).
Viborg: Bager Noergaard, Skov 1, Zhai 6, Jurack 2, Hoejfeldt 1, Mikkelsen 7 (3), Lund Nielsen 2, Varzaru 1, Noergaard, Ortuno 1, Troelsen, Bille Hansen, Astrup 3, Nicolas.
7-meters: Krim Mercator 9 (7); Viborg 5 (3).
Expulsions: Krim Mercator 4, Viborg 8 minuts.

KRIM IS OPTIMISTICEven though Slovenian Krim Mercator lost the 1st leg match of the Women’s 2005/2006 Champions League finals against Viborg on home soil the players and the coach will not give up. They think that they are still very close to winning the Champions League trophy.
Victory is echoing
The team from Ljubljana was very disappointed after the first final. However, a few days after the match they have now “cleared their minds” and are beginning to look at things optimistically.“If we did not believe in our victory it would be better to stay home,” Tanja Oder told eurohandball.com – Oder, who did not really get opportunities to score in the first match. “This is handball – a collective sport - it does not depend on one person. I do not care if I am not scoring, in the end the most important thing is to win,” she added.
Physical strength
Especially Viborg’s defence created many problems for the team of coach Tone Tiselj.“Viborg took advantage of our weakness. We are physically not so strong, they are very strong. They also have more players to send into the match. We had to play with only seven during the entire 60 minutes. I know it will be hard on Saturday,” Krim's coach looks ahead on Saturday’s match in Denmark.
This will be his last match with Krim who he took to the biggest successes. “I just want spectacular handball. I believe that my girls are capable of a miracle. They proved that during all the years we have been together and especially this year,” he is looking forward to the end of a 6-year period in Krim.
Krim will have to make up two goals in Saturday’s match in the NGRI Arena in Aarhus, Denmark. This is not impossible – in this year’s 1/4 finals Krim equalised a seven goal lead of Lada Togliatti, eventually qualifying for the semi-finals.

EXPERT COLUMN:
BERT BOUWERAfter the first leg match of the 2005/2006 Women's Champions League finals between Krim Ljubljana and Viborg HK eurohandball.com asked Bert Bouwer for his expert analysis of the game.
Viborg HK
In the last months Viborg HK has gone through a great development. Players who were injured are back in the team and there is a good balance on all the positions in the team. To bring so many good players together and create such a team spirit is a good job from the team management.The strong side of Viborg is that they can easily change from a more static way of playing to a dynamic handball system.
Especially the left back players (Rikke Skov and Chao Zhai) and the players on the right back (Grit Jurack and Isabel Ortuño) can help switch the way of playing. Skov with a good distance shot and a strong body for one-on-one situations and Zhai with her very quick changes of direction create many problems for the defence.
If you then have line players such as Lene Lund Nielsen, Charlotte Højfeldt and Olga Assink then you have a strong connection between the first and second line players.
A “specialty” of this team is the centre back position with Heidi Astrup with her experience and overview; on top comes her skill to connect the left and right side of the Viborg team, which puts this team into a good balance.
Yet a team in the Champions League finals also needs good wings and goalkeepers. With wing players like Henriette Mikkelsen and Cristina Varzaru you have players who belong to the top 10 in the world.
With a very stable goalkeeper such as Louise Bager Nørgaard every trainer is a happy person, but if you also have Valerie Nicolas in top form after her knee problems then you have every option as a coach to play beautiful handball.
Krim Ljubljana
The team from the Slovenian capital is a team with a strong influence from Ukrainian and Russian players – which also makes the team play that style of handball.Players such as Marina Vergelyuk and Ganna Siukalo are strong players who are very good in one-on-one situations. The game of Krim is not based on many different tactics but rather on playing simply strong and with a high performance. Not many combinations, but 100% quality.
With Luminita Dinu they have a goalkeeper with world class talent - she gives the Slovenian team an extra dimension. And, let’s not forget that the Krim team over the years has gathered a lot of experience in playing games on this level.
The first leg match
Viborg started off the match a little nervous and the home team took an early lead quite easily.After 10-15 minutes Viborg started using their strong weapons: The 1st and 2nd phase was played easily and Krim was not good at following the fast way of playing. After some hard defence scenes both teams gradually started playing their own style of handball.
Offence performance
Krim was playing their regular systems bringing Derepasko in position to shoot and find Bodnieva on the line. No other Krim player was actually shooting from the second line; Marina Vergelyuk was focussing more on one-on-one situations. Bodnieva and Yatsenko had many problems with the Viborg goalkeeper as Valerie Nicolas was in super form.Viborg made their presence felt as they began to dominate the match; the first and second phase was getting stronger and in the third phase they kept Krim under pressure. Chao Zhai was in great shape leading her team to a strong performance.
A big problem for the Krim defence was the fact that many Viborg players were shooting from the distance. Zhai, Skov, Jurack, Ortuño and Astrup showed some great distance shots.
Defence performance
In my opinion both defences were very strong, yet sometimes a little too hard. Viborg with a very strong 6:0 defence; Krim starting with a 6:0 and later changing to a more open defence (5:1/4:2).The end result of 22:24 puts Viborg in a good position to win their first Champions League title next week; especially because they are playing the return match at home. Their fast and dynamic way off playing gives them good possibilities to surprise Krim.
However, Krim is a mentally strong team and can maybe surprise everybody in the return match!
Finally, I can see how handball is developing into a professional and very attractive sport. I am glad to work within this sport.
Good luck to Viborg and Krim - you both deserve this super final.

INTERVIEW OF THE DAY: LENE LUND NIELSENIn almost every match Viborg HK plays, Danish national team pivot Lene Lund Nielsen is an extremely important player - in the defence as well as in the attack.
The first leg of the Champions League finals, where Viborg won 24:22 away over Krim Ljubljana, was no exception to that rule. Lene Lund Nielsen was fighting all she could - and most of the time with success - at both ends of the court.
Eurohandball.com talked to the 26 year old Viborg profile about the first match - and her expectations before the second leg.
Eurohandball.com: How did you see the first match?
Lene Lund Nielsen: I think it was a very physical and intense match, played in an atmosphere that not all Viborg players were used to. The crowd really managed to make a lot of noise in order to put pressure on us; and that was the reason why we got a nervous start and got behind 5:1.
However, I think we gained control over our nerves pretty fast, and after that I think we actually controlled the game. As a matter of fact, I was a little disappointed over Krim and over some of their back-court players, in particular.
Eurohandball.com: How do you consider your chances of taking the trophy now - usually a two goal lead after an away match is considered an enormous advantage?
Lene Lund Nielsen: Nothing is decided yet. These finals take two times 60 minutes, and we only have the first 60 minutes behind us. Furthermore, we know that Krim can play much better, than they did in the first match - and that they nearly always play well in away matches!
Eurohandball.com: During most of this season you have pretty much been on your own on the line in Viborg HK, as Dutch national team pivot Olga Assink has been out with an injury for a long time. In what ways has being the only pivot in the team influenced you?
Lene Lund Nielsen: It has meant that I have been integrated in the team much faster than I think I would have been otherwise - on as well as off the court. It has really developed me a lot. Now, however, I am beginning to feel a little tired. It has been a long season, where I also played at the World Championship - which was my first major tournament ever. So, I am looking forward to a little vacation after the Saturday match, when we have hopefully won the Champions League trophy!
Eurohandball.com: This is your first season with Viborg after having joined the club from GOG Svendborg TGI. What were your reasons for going to Viborg?
Lene Lund Nielsen: Simply to play finals like these! To be in the race for the Danish championship and to play in the Champions League - and hopefully to reach a final or two. I realised that a club such as Viborg was the place to go, if those dreams should come true.
Eurohandball.com: When you joined Viborg last summer, did you imagine that you would be winning the Danish championship and playing Champions League finals in your first season there?
Lene Lund Nielsen: Not in my wildest dreams! I signed a three year contract with Viborg, hoping that sometime during those three years it would be possible to win the championship, and maybe also to qualify for a Champions League final, but I definitely did not expect those dreams to come true this soon already!
